Net Margin
Net Margin shows how much profit a company keeps from each dollar of sales after all expenses, including taxes and interest. It reflects the company`s overall profitability.

Ho Chi Minh City Development Joint Stock Commercial Bank
Glance View
In the bustling heart of Vietnam’s economic pulse, Ho Chi Minh City Development Joint Stock Commercial Bank, often abbreviated as HDBank, stands as a testament to the transformative power of finance in a rapidly modernizing society. Founded in the heady days of late 1990, HDBank has carved a significant niche in Vietnam's banking landscape. Its journey is marked by a strategic focus on retail banking, a sector that caters to the burgeoning middle class and the relentless young entrepreneurs that drive Vietnam's economic engine. With an extensive network of branches and a range of innovative financial products, HDBank’s operations extend from individual savings accounts to small business loans, addressing the varied needs of both urban customers and those in less accessible regions. The bank’s robust customer service and localized understanding give it an edge over competitors, allowing it to build lasting relationships with a broad cross-section of the Vietnamese populace. As a full-service commercial bank, HDBank skillfully navigates its primary revenue streams, which are derived from net interest income, investment activities, and service fees. The core of its business hinges on the classic banking model, where the interest margin between lending and deposit rates forms a significant chunk of its earnings. They offer diverse investment products that cater to the prudent and the risk-tolerant alike, capitalizing on Vietnam’s evolving investment climate. Beyond interest-related income, HDBank has ramped up its fee-based revenues through services such as transaction processing and wealth management advisement. By continuously diversifying its financial offerings and embracing digital transformation trends, HDBank ensures its sustained growth in an increasingly competitive regional market, positioning itself as a pivotal player in Vietnam’s ambitious economic story.

Net Margin is calculated by dividing the Net Income by the Revenue.
The current Net Margin for Ho Chi Minh City Development Joint Stock Commercial Bank is 34.4%, which is below its 3-year median of 35.5%.
Over the last 3 years, Ho Chi Minh City Development Joint Stock Commercial Bank’s Net Margin has decreased from 35.2% to 34.4%. During this period, it reached a low of 33.2% on Jun 30, 2023 and a high of 37.5% on Jun 30, 2024.
